    HARD DRIVE

    Pronunciation (US): Play  (GB): Play

     I. (noun) 

    Sense 1

    Meaning:

    Computer hardware that holds and spins a magnetic or optical disk and reads and writes information on itplay

    Synonyms:

    disc drive; disk drive; hard drive; Winchester drive

    Classified under:

    Nouns denoting man-made objects

    Hypernyms ("hard drive" is a kind of...):

    drive ((computer science) a device that writes data onto or reads data from a storage medium)

    Meronyms (parts of "hard drive"):

    fixed disk; hard disc; hard disk (a rigid magnetic disk mounted permanently in a drive unit)

    Domain category:

    computer science; computing (the branch of engineering science that studies (with the aid of computers) computable processes and structures)
